Call me a skeptic but the scientific evidence is that Glucosamine , in the normal dosed commonly ingested has no more effect than a placebo. I have many friends that say different and take the stuff and my own wife takes many vitamins and supplements every day( much to my disapproval). I think the current supplement craze in Merika is more due to marketing and business than actual scientific results and in the long run could be more harmful than good.
YMMV but at least research the scientific results rather than anecdotal evidence which by it's very nature is biased.
